He's done that exactly ONCE in his entire career.

The Manning family doesn't leave money on the table. And besides, the only way to reduce his cap hit is either to extend him or to alter the bonus/salary structure which would increase the cap hit in 2019 by whatever amount it was lowered in 2018.

The only way Eli's cap hit will be reduced in 2018 will be if it's dead money instead of salary. I'm not advocating for that, just pointing out the reality.
